Position: Learning Support Assistant (LSA)

  • Role Overview:
    • As an LSA, you will play a vital role in providing tailored support to students with SEN, ensuring they have equal opportunities to succeed and thrive in the classroom environment.
    • You will work closely with class teachers, SEN coordinators, and other professionals to implement individualized learning plans, promote positive behaviour, and create an inclusive and engaging learning atmosphere.
    • Key Responsibilities:
      • Assist in the implementation of individual education plans (IEPs) and behavior management strategies.
      • Provide one-on-one or small group support to students during lessons, addressing their specific learning needs.
      • Collaborate with classroom teachers to adapt learning materials and resources.
      • Foster a nurturing and inclusive environment where students feel comfortable and valued.
      • Monitor and track students’ progress, reporting back to the SEN coordinator and teachers.
      • Support with personal care and mobility needs, where required.
      • Promote a safe and positive learning atmosphere, adhering to safeguarding guidelines.
